TL;DR

As AI becomes increasingly cheap and ubiquitous, the real value shifts from the models themselves to physical infrastructure and human judgment. This change has significant implications for regional sovereignty and economic power.

Artificial intelligence models are rapidly becoming commoditized, with their costs approaching zero and their availability expanding globally. This shift means the real economic and strategic value no longer lies in the models but in physical infrastructure and human judgment, according to industry analyst Thorsten Meyer.

In a recent analysis, Thorsten Meyer emphasizes that as AI models become a fungible commodity, the physical infrastructure—such as data centers, chips, and power supply—becomes the primary source of competitive advantage. Building and maintaining this infrastructure requires significant capital investment and long-term planning, creating a barrier that can protect regional sovereignty.

Furthermore, Meyer highlights the enduring importance of human judgment in AI deployment. Despite advances in automation, people remain essential for accountability, decision-making, and trust, especially in high-stakes environments like business leadership and creative work. This human element acts as a scarce, valuable complement to the abundant AI models.

The economics of abundant intelligence
When Intelligence Is Free, the Bill Comes Due Somewhere Else

The forecast is right: intelligence becomes a commodity, cheap and ambient like electricity. But “commodity” is a statement about where value leaves. The whole game is being early to where it goes instead.

▲ Opinion & analysis · not investment advice
Races toward zero
Raw intelligence
Reasoning, writing, coding, analysis — priced like a utility. Fungible. Buyers switch without sentiment the moment a better trade appears. The frontier labs are, whether they enjoy it or not, commodity producers.
Where the value pools
Three things that stay scarce
The fleet that produces it, the accountable human who stands behind the judgment, and the finite attention that has to absorb it all. Stop asking who has the smartest model. Ask what doesn’t commoditize.
01
The three scarcities

When the crude is cheap, value moves to the refinery, the trusted name on the deal, and the buyer who can only drink so much. Same shape here.

Scarcity 1 · physical
The compute fleet
A frontier model is a depreciating asset a rival matches or distills in months. A gigawatt of energized, cooled, chip-filled capacity takes 10,000 workers 18 months and no algorithm conjures it. The moat was never the intelligence — it’s the means of production.
Own the refinery, not the barrel.
Scarcity 2 · human
The accountable name
People keep choosing the human — not from nostalgia, but structure. We’re wired to care what people care about. Customers don’t want the smartest decision; they want a someone to trust, praise, and hold responsible. Nobody wants an AI CEO.
Abundant reasoning inflates the value of the staked byline.
Scarcity 3 · finite
Human attention
Demand is “uncapped” only until it meets the wall of what a person can absorb, direct, and act on. If models build everything we can ask and we can’t metabolize more, even infinite intelligence hits a ceiling made of us.
Solve the bandwidth bottleneck and capture the boom.
The sovereignty edge of scarcity #1
If the value-holding layer is physical production — fabs, high-bandwidth memory, gigawatts — then a region that consumes intelligence but doesn’t produce the means of making it has outsourced the one layer that stays valuable. Being a brilliant user of abundant intelligence is a fine life. It is not sovereignty.
02
The cost that shows up on no balance sheet

When a capability becomes abundant and free, we stop exercising it. Some of that is fine. Some of it hollows us out.

The atrophy question
The danger isn’t that the machine becomes too smart. It’s that we let ourselves become too soft to check its work — and hand it, by default, the concentration of power the optimistic future was meant to prevent.
This is why I build local-first — running my own models on my own hardware, close enough to the metal to understand the stack I depend on. Not because it’s cheaper; often it isn’t. Because the alternative is total dependence on a few distant utilities I neither control nor comprehend. Keeping capability distributed and keeping my own understanding sharp are the same act.
When the machine can grant almost any wish, the scarcest thing left is
knowing which wishes are worth making — and being a person who can still tell.

Shift Toward Infrastructure and Human Oversight in AI Economy

Historically, technological advancements often shift value from hardware to software or vice versa. Currently, the AI industry is experiencing a phase where models are becoming a commodity, pushing the focus toward physical assets like chips, data centers, and energy supply. This trend underscores the importance of manufacturing capacity and regional infrastructure in sustaining competitive advantage.

Thorsten Meyer notes that this inversion has significant geopolitical implications, especially for regions that lack the physical means to produce AI hardware, potentially ceding strategic control to those that do.

"The moat is the means of production, not the intelligence itself. Physical capacity to produce and scale AI infrastructure is what sustains competitive advantage."

— Thorsten Meyer

Key Questions

Why is physical infrastructure more valuable than AI models?

Because AI models are becoming a fungible commodity, the physical means to produce, scale, and deploy AI—such as chips, data centers, and power—remain scarce and difficult to replicate quickly, thus maintaining their strategic value.

How does human judgment remain relevant in an AI-dominated world?

Humans provide accountability, trust, and nuanced decision-making that AI systems cannot fully replicate. This human oversight acts as a scarce and valuable complement to abundant AI models.

What are the geopolitical implications of this shift?

Regions that control physical AI infrastructure will have greater strategic independence, while those relying solely on external AI services risk losing sovereignty as physical assets concentrate in certain areas.

Could technological breakthroughs reverse this trend?

It remains uncertain whether future innovations could make physical infrastructure less critical, but current trends strongly suggest infrastructure will remain a key strategic asset for the foreseeable future.

What should policymakers focus on now?

Investing in domestic AI manufacturing capacity, energy infrastructure, and human capital will be crucial for maintaining strategic independence in an increasingly commoditized AI landscape.
